Savoy King cabbage

vegetable variety

Savoy King

Cabbage · Brassica oleracea var. capitata

USDA hardiness range

Zones
3b–7a
Days to harvest
60 to 100
Sun
Full
Water
Moderate
Lifespan
annual

At a glance

Mild, tender, crinkled-leaf elegance; the Savoy cabbage with frilled blue-green leaves. Stir-fries, stuffed leaves, fresh. More cold-tolerant than smooth-leaf types.
